Article Ecology

Ethohydraulic experiments on the fish protection potential of the hybrid system FishProtector at hydropower plants

Ruben Tutzer et al.

Summary: The study investigated the FishProtector, an Electric Flexible Fish Fence, and found that it achieved fish protection rates of over 97%. By combining physical and behavioral barriers, the device significantly improves fish protection rates, showing potential for operating hydropower plants.

ECOLOGICAL ENGINEERING (2021)
